Metal Weight Formulas

Calculate weight per metre or per sheet for any metal form.

Use these standard industry weight calculation formulas for estimating the weight of stainless steel, carbon steel, copper, lead, and aluminium forms. All formulas are in metric units (mm and metres).

Material / FormFormula
SS Pipes & TubesOD(mm) − W.T.(mm) × W.T.(mm) × 0.02466 = Kg per Metre
Sheet for Welded PipesO.D.(mm) − THK(mm) × 3.14 = Sheet width
SS SheetsLength(m) × Width(m) × Thk(mm) × 8 = Kg per Sheet
SS Circles & BlanksO.D.(mm) × O.D.(mm) × Thk(mm) ÷ 160 ÷ 1000 = Kg per Piece
SS Hexagonal RodsDia.(mm) × Dia.(mm) × 0.00679 = Kg per Metre
SS Square BarsDia.(mm) × Dia.(mm) × 0.00787 = Kg per Metre
Carbon Steel PipesO.D.(mm) − W.T.(mm) × W.T.(mm) × 0.02466 = Kg per Metre
Carbon Steel SheetsLength(m) × Width(m) × Thk(mm) × 7.85 = Kg per Sheet
Copper PipesO.D.(mm) − W.T.(mm) × W.T.(mm) × 0.0256 = Kg per Metre
Lead PipesO.D.(mm) − W.T.(mm) × W.T.(mm) × 0.0345 = Kg per Metre (approx)
Lead SheetsLength(m) × Width(m) × Thk(mm) × 11.2 = Kg per Sheet (approx)
Aluminium PipesO.D.(mm) − W.T.(mm) × W.T.(mm) × 0.0082 = Kg per Metre (approx)
Aluminium SheetsLength(m) × Width(m) × Thk(mm) × 2.66 = Kg per Sheet (approx)
